Pledging Allegiance and Giving Thanks
As we approach the Thanksgiving holiday, we thank God Who gave our land as a heritage, for His lovingkindness is everlasting (Psalm 136:21). He truly has rescued us from our adversaries, and gives food to all flesh (Psalm 136:24, 25), so we give thanks to the God of Heaven (Psalm 136:26). As President Calvin Coolidge said: We have been a most favored people. We ought to be a most grateful people. We have been a most blessed people. We ought to be a most thankful people. Tragically, there are many who do not appreciate America. I heard it with my own ears last week on the radio. A school board in Sioux Falls, in the presence of disabled veterans, declared that there was no time in the school day for students to say the Pledge of Allegiance! One veteran noted that it took more time for his comrade to grab his crutches and walk out in disgust than to give the Pledge in the normal school day. It must be that these foolish and ungrateful board members either do not love our nation or refuse to recognize God as originator of our rights, freedom, and very existence as a people. Perhaps we need rescue from these adversaries. My heart is heavy as I think about the sense of entitlement that so many people have. One of our men overheard an ungrateful custodian, who received a good salary and medical benefits, say, I would work harder if I was paid more. He did not grasp the commands Whatever you do, do your work heartily, as for the Lord rather than for men. Whatever you do in word or deed, do all in the name of the Lord Jesus, giving thanks through Him to God the Father (Colossians 3:23,17). It might not be a bad idea, as you gather your family together this week, to not only say the Pledge of Allegiance but also ask, What shall I render to the Lord for all His benefits toward me? (Psalm 116:12). We must not move the ancient boundary which our fathers have set (Proverbs 22:28). With about 47% of those who live in America paying taxes, we are increasingly hindered by not only the lack of a work ethic but a desire to further the nation. However, LifeWay Research found that 60% of Americans who attend church regularly, actively look to serve others outside of the church who have tangible needs. Americans have always risen to the occasion when they can operate out of freedom and conviction. As someone noted, Thanks-giving is really thanks-living.
